
Shangri-La Holidays
Book a Hotel + Flight or Car together to unlock savings
Top hotels in Shangri-La

Holiday Inn Express Shangri La by IHG
No. 69 Yangtang Road, Jiantang Town Deqin Yunnan
Fully refundable
The price is 1.010.103 ₫ per night from 2 Mar to 3 Mar
1.010.103 ₫
1.177.779 ₫ total
2 Mar - 3 Mar
includes taxes & fees
7.8/10 Good! (7 reviews)
I will stay again at the same hotel
It was good in very good condition and just in the city center with many place to hang out around the hotel
Reviewed on 9 Aug 2025

Shangri-La Resort, Shangri-La
No. 1, Chicika Street Deqin Yunnan
Fully refundableReserve now, pay when you stay
The price is 2.779.682 ₫ per night from 2 Mar to 3 Mar
2.779.682 ₫
3.241.102 ₫ total
2 Mar - 3 Mar
includes taxes & fees
8.6/10 Excellent! (45 reviews)
A great place to stay in Banna
Reviewed on 10 Aug 2025

Yi's Hostel
No.6 Jue Lane, Jinlong Street Deqin Yunnan
9/10 Wonderful! (4 reviews)
Super Nice host and the driver is so friendly. Great location which next to Dafo temple Room is big enough for 3 person. Even accommodation look a bit old but still good enough for taking a rest for the long day. Ticket to Shika mountain provide by hotel has a cheaper price than other.
Reviewed on 28 Oct 2019
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Popular places to visit

Songzanlin Scenic Area
You can take time to visit Songzanlin Scenic Area during your travels to Shangri-La. While in the area, you can find time to visit its temples.
Dukezong Ancient Town
Learn about the local history of Shangri-La when you take a trip to Dukezong Ancient Town. While in the area, you can find time to visit its temples.
Diqing Museum
You can spend an afternoon exploring the galleries in Diqing Museum during your travels in Shangri-La. While in the area, you can find time to visit its temples.
